Zoned R50 and is within the Hollywood Precinct under the City of Subiaco TPS 4. The site is approximately 490m2, with the R50 coding permitting a minimum lot size of 160m2 and an average of 180m2, therefore the property may be subdivided into two, potentially three lots.

Nedlands overview

Nedlands is an inner-western suburb of Perth. It has a diverse mixture of housing with low-cost dwellings provided for students of the neighbouring University of Western Australia and wealthy homes in the southern sector of the suburb. There is also a significant commercial sector along both sides of Stirling Highway.

Life in Nedlands

Home to some of the finest medical facilities in the state, such as one of Perth's major public hospitals Sir Charles Gairdner Hospital, Nedlands has plenty to offer its residents. Recreation facilities are in abundance with tennis courts, sports clubs, parks, ovals, a yacht club and a golf club all available. Other major features of the suburb include the Lions Eye Institute and Hollywood Private Hospital.
